Overview of Food Processing Machines

Food processing machines play a critical role in the modern food industry, offering various solutions that en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of food production. These machines are designed to handle multiple tasks, resulting in streamlined operations and improved productivity. Some of the most common types of food processing machines include mixers, grinders, cutters, and packaging machines.

Mixers are essential in the preparation phase, used to blend ingredients uniformly to achieve a specific texture and flavor. They come in various sizes and types, from small countertop mixers to large industrial models, capable of handling substantial volumes of materials. Following the mixing process, grinders are employed to reduce the size of solid food items, which is necessary for ingredients that require further processing. These machines not only enhance the texture but also help in the extraction of flavors.

Cutters are another crucial category of food processing machines that efficiently slice, dice, and chop food into predetermined shapes and sizes. This step is vital for ensuring uniform cooking and presentation in various dishes. With technological advancements, many modern cutters feature multiple cutting options and adjustable speeds, catering to the diverse needs of the food industry.

Packaging machines are integral to the final steps of food processing, ensuring products are securely sealed and preserved for distribution. These machines not only automate the packaging process but also integrate advanced technologies that monitor freshness and provide information on expiration dates. Furthermore, the trend towards automation, energy efficiency, and the incorporation of smart technology is reshaping the design and functionality of food processing machines. These advancements are critical for meeting consumer demand for high-quality products while minimizing operational costs and environmental impact.

Choosing the Ideal Food Processing Machines Manufacturer

Selecting a food processing machines manufacturer is a critical decision that can significantly impact business operations. To make this decision easier and more informed, it is vital to consider several key factors. Firstly, quality assurance stands out as an essential criterion. A manufacturer should have well-established quality control processes to ensure that the machinery produced meets industry standards and offers reliability during production cycles.

Compliance with health and safety standards is another crucial aspect when evaluating potential manufacturers. The equipment must not only adhere to local regulations but also align with international safety standards. This ensures the safety of both food products and personnel working with the machinery, thus mitigating risks associated with food processing.

Furthermore, customer support plays a pivotal role in the relationship between a business and its manufacturer. A manufacturer that provides robust customer service can address inquiries and resolve issues promptly, promoting operational efficiency. It is also beneficial to take into account the manufacturer’s experience and reputation within the food processing industry. Established manufacturers with a track record of innovation and customer satisfaction are often more equipped to handle complex machinery needs.

Assessing the manufacturer’s product range and customization options is also advisable. Discovering whether they can tailor machinery to meet specific business requirements can significantly enhance productivity. In addition, a comprehensive after-sales service and maintenance support system is essential. This ensures that equipment remains in optimal condition, promoting longevity and efficiency—a crucial factor in maximizing return on investment.

In light of these considerations, selecting the right food processing machines manufacturer becomes a streamlined process, enabling businesses to thrive within the competitive landscape of the food industry.
